Is mdb same as Accdb?

MDB (short for Microsoft Access Database) was Access’s default file format until 2007 when ACCDB replaced it. However, despite being its predecessor, MDB has certain advantages over ACCDB: MDB is equipped with backward compatibility, so it is still a better option when working in a mixed-version environment.

How do I change the file type in Access?

To change the default file format

  1. Click the File tab.
  2. Click Options.
  3. In the Access Options dialog box, click General.
  4. Under Creating databases, in the Default file format for Blank Database box, select the file format you want as the default.
  5. Click OK.
  6. Click File > New.

What does .accdb mean?

A file with the ACCDB file extension is an Access 2007/2010 Database file. It’s the default format for database files used in the current version of MS Access. This format replaces the older MDB format used in prior versions of Access (before version 2007).

What is the difference between Accdb and Accde?

How are ACCDE and ACCDB files different? ACCDB files are the default Microsoft Access database format in Access 2007 and later. The ACCDE format is a read-only, compressed version of an Access database that hides all the Visual Basic for Applications (VBA) source code.

How do I use an accdb file?

How to Open an ACCDB File. ACCDB files can be opened with Microsoft Access (version 2007 and newer). Microsoft Excel will import ACCDB files but that data will then have to be saved in some other spreadsheet format. The free MDB Viewer Plus program can also open and edit ACCDB files.

How do I change Accdb to MDB?

Open the . accdb file in Access. On the “File” tab of the ribbon, choose “Save & Publish”, select the type of . mdb file you want to create (Access 2000 or Access 2002-2003) and click the “Save As” button.

How to encrypt a.accdb file format?

Database encryption Access databases using the .accdb file format use a new password-protection method that is not compatible with earlier Access versions. If you add a password to an Access .accdb database by using the Encrypt with Password command, you must first remove the password before you can convert the database to an earlier file format.
